WebNorth Carolina's geography is usually divided into three biomes: Coastal, Piedmont, and the Appalachian Mountains . North Carolina is the most ecologically unique state in the southeast because its borders contain sub-tropical, temperate, and boreal habitats. The white … esther thorens krampulzWebDec 30, 2024 · Appearance: Nuthatches are small birds with large heads. The white-breasted species is the largest nuthatch and features a short tail and long bill. They are not an obvious blue color, but a duller grayish-blue, with black caps and white undersides.
